As many mind be thinking, with LOST on its last leg, Flashforward is probably meant to be the new high-concept show with the sci-fi ring to it. Sure enough, this is a mind bender with what will appear to be a long couple of seasons ahead of it. It is certainly a good concept. What would happen if most of the entire world's population found out their future six months from now? From this singular question, you can explore the millions of facets that come with it. And Flashforward does good job doing such. It contains all the many requisite aspects needed for a show of the like, the heart breaking stories of people dying and lives falling apart, the uplifting tales of people finding hope and a reason to live, and the mysterious random happenings that we all know will eventually lead somewhere. Yet, it still remains endearing, and the central question is nonetheless fascinating.
I'm quite happy to see an A-list actor leading the cast, with strong support from the rest of the cast. So far, the performances are strong and likable, even in the darkest of moments. And this is a very thankful thing. One has to wonder, at this point, whether high concept shows like this can hold up for such a long period of time. LOST wained past season 2, and Heroes dropped the ball by season 3. So, the question is, can Flashforward hold up for several seasons. The main problem is that the show has presented an end point, a six month time period in which the show can really play out it's concept. Certainly, there are ways to continue on, possibly, but I wonder if we'll still be invested by then.
For now, the concept holds and the mystery is great fun. with strong performances and writing, I foresee, like many characters on the show, a positive future to come.
